About North Dakota

North Dakota, located in the Midwestern and northern regions of the United States, is the 19th largest state by area and the 47th most populous state. North Dakota has a varied landscape that ranges from the rugged Badlands, the expansive grasslands of the Great Plains, to fertile farmlands and the stunning beauty of the Red River Valley. The state capital of North Dakota is Bismarck, and Fargo is the largest city, known for its robust healthcare, education, and retail industries. The state is rich in natural resources, leading the nation in producing honey, spring wheat, and canola, among others. It also boasts the largest lignite coal deposit and the second-largest oil reserves.
North Dakota’s cuisine is deeply rooted in its agricultural heritage, showcasing hearty, farm-fresh food. Staples like bison, venison, and locally-sourced fish feature heavily in the state’s cuisine, often accompanied by locally grown vegetables. The state is also known for its traditional dishes of German and Norwegian descent, such as knoephla (a type of dumpling soup), fleischkuekle (deep-fried dough pockets filled with seasoned meat), and lutefisk (dried whitefish treated with lye, of Norwegian origin). Krumkake (thin, crisp cakes rolled into a cone shape) and lefse (a traditional soft Norwegian flatbread) are also popular, especially during the holiday season. The state is also renowned for chokecherry, Juneberry products, and its burgeoning craft beer industry.
Despite not hosting any major professional sports franchises, North Dakota has a rich sports history. Collegiate sports, especially ice hockey, have a solid following, with the University of North Dakota Fighting Hawks men’s ice hockey team having a rich tradition of success, including multiple NCAA Division I Championships. North Dakota State University Bison football team is also highly successful in the Football Championship Subdivision (FCS) with numerous national championships. High school sports, especially football, and basketball, are also passionately followed in communities across the state. North Dakota has also produced several accomplished professional athletes, including former NBA coach Phil Jackson and former MLB player Roger Maris. The state’s outdoor pursuits are also notable, with hunting, fishing, and winter sports like snowmobiling and ice fishing being popular.
